摘要
Halomonas meridiana sp. nov., is proposed for seven strains of halotolerant, non-pigmented bacteria isolated from several hypersaline lakes of the Vestfold Hills, Antarctica. These strains, plus 17 new isolates of the Antaractic species Halomonas subglaciescola and six reference strains of halotolerant bacteria, were tested for 134 physical and biochemical attributes. The data were analysed by numerical taxonomic procedures. The new isolates clustered most closely with the reference strains Halomonas elongata (ATCC 33173T) and Halomonas halmophila (NCMB 1971T) and furthest from Halomonas subglaciescola (UQM 2926T and UQM 2927), but were sufficiently distinct to be considered as a new species. The strains of Halomonas meridiana separated into two phenons but representatives of both groups had DNA with 59±1 mol% G+C. © 1990, Gustav Fischer Verlag, Stuttgart · New York. All rights reserved.
